| Part of Speech | Definition | |
| Noun | 1. A joint of the cirri of the Crinoidea; a joint or segment of an arthropod appendage.[Websters]. | |
| Top | ||
|
Date "Articulus" was first used in popular English literature: sometime before 1506. (references) |
|
Etymology:Articulus \Ar*tic"u*lus\n.; plural Articuli. [Latin expression See Article.]. (references) |
